Demystifying the Mc3361 Receiver Circuit Datasheet

The Mc3361 Receiver Circuit Datasheet is essentially a technical blueprint for the MC3361 chip. It details its electrical characteristics, pin configurations, application circuits, and performance parameters. For hobbyists and engineers alike, this datasheet serves as the authoritative source of information when designing with or understanding the MC3361. It outlines how the chip handles crucial functions like RF amplification, mixing, limiting, and demodulation, enabling it to pick up and process FM radio signals.

The primary use of the Mc3361 Receiver Circuit Datasheet is to guide the proper integration of the MC3361 into a functional receiver. This involves understanding:

  • Pin assignments and their respective functions.
  • Recommended external components and their values (resistors, capacitors, inductors).
  • Power supply requirements and limitations.
  • Sensitivity and selectivity specifications.
